There are actually many ways of cleaning the rims of your saturn wheels. First is the hard way which is using a toothbrush and soap then after that dry the rims with a piece of clean, soft, and smooth cloth and then wax them with a new and different piece of clean soft, and smooth cloth. </span><br style="font-family: Verdana,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if;"><br style="font-family: Verdana,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if;">There is also the easy way, but may damage your rims, of cleaning by means of high pressure power washer or use of chemical products containing hydrogen fluoride compounds. Be very careful with these products for they are extremely harsh chemicals that may cause discoloration or paint peeling from plastic parts. </span><br style="font-family: Verdana,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if;"><br style="font-family: Verdana,Arial,Helvetica,sans-serif;">However, there some chemicals that you may opt to use like meguires mag wheel cleaner which is endorsed by BBS and P21S wheel cleaner which is endorsed by Porsche, BMW, and Mercedez Benz. Others are westley's wheel magic, armorall quicksilver, busch wheel cleaner, turtle wax wheel cleaner for mag wheels. Again, be very careful of these products for I do not know how harsh they may be when it comes to the cleaner and the one to be cleaned. Always take the necessary precautions.
